Understanding the Types of Fireplaces
When searching for a cheap fireplace, it's important to understand the different types readily available. Here's a summary of commonly found fireplaces:
TypeDescriptionAverage Cost RangeWood-burningTraditional design utilizing logs for fuel.₤ 1,500-- ₤ 3,500GasUtilizes natural gas or propane, using convenience.₤ 2,000-- ₤ 4,000ElectricPlug-in choices that are easy to install.₤ 100-- ₤ 700PelletUtilizes compressed wood or biomass pellets.₤ 1,000-- ₤ 3,000EthanolCombusts bioethanol, frequently portable.₤ 200-- ₤ 1,500Elements Influencing Fireplace Costs
Several aspects figure out the rate of a fireplace beyond its type:
Material: Stone, brick, or metal can vary significantly in cost.Installation: If a fireplace needs professional installation, labor costs can accumulate.Features: Additional features like blowers, mantels, and decorative elements may increase the rate.Location: Prices can differ based on geographical area and local need.Tips for Finding Cheap Fireplaces
Here are some strategies to protect an affordable fireplace:

Shop During Off-Season:
The best time to buy a fireplace is throughout the off-season (spring or summer season) when need is lower. Retailers may provide discounts.
Examine for Local Sales:
Many local shops hold seasonal sales or clearance events. Register for newsletters to remain upgraded on promotions.
Consider Secondhand Options:
Websites like Craigslist, Facebook Marketplace, or local thrift shops can house gently used fireplaces at economical prices.
Compare Online:
Utilize contrast sites that permit purchasers to find the best deals from different retailers.
DIY Installation:
If capable, consider installing your fireplace to minimize labor costs.
Look for Discount Stores:
Major home improvement stores and discount rate outlets can have lower costs on select models.Where to Look for Cheap Fireplaces

What's the typical expense to set up a fireplace?
The setup cost can range significantly based on the type of fireplace, required modifications to your home, and location, usually totaling between ₤ 1,000 and ₤ 3,000.
2. Are electric fireplaces more energy-efficient than wood-burning fireplaces?
Yes, electric fireplaces are normally more energy-efficient and are simpler to run. They do not discharge damaging pollutants and can be more cost-effective in regards to energy intake.
3. How can I inform if a secondhand fireplace is still safe to utilize?
Before buying a secondhand fireplace, examine for any signs of damage, rust, or rust. It's recommended to have it examined by an expert before installation.
4. Can I construct my own fireplace?
Yes, if you possess the required skills and knowledge, developing a fireplace can be a fulfilling DIY task. Nevertheless, local structure codes need to be adhered to make sure safety.
5. Do I require an authorization to set up a fireplace?
In most jurisdictions, an authorization is required to make sure that the fireplace meets safety and structure guidelines. It's vital to examine with local authorities before proceeding with setup.
